The "2009 Automotive Engine Technology Seminar & 2009 Auto Engine Parts Match-making Event" was held in Shanghai Automobile Exhibition Centre on June 30
The meeting, which consisted of the auto engine technology seminar and auto engine & components supplier-buyer match-making event, was jointly organized by China's leading automotive B2B platform Gasgoo.com, Shanghai Automobile Exhibition Centre and Shanghai Anting Auto Parts Export Base Development Company.
More than 100 domestic and global automakers and engine assembly buyers, and China's 150 premium engine and components suppliers attended the meeting. "Most of the global and domestic automakers have signed up for the meeting, and their enthusiasm for these activities is much higher than expected," said Kevin Chen, CEO of Gasgoo.com.
The guest speakers at the technology seminar came from top-notch companies in the auto-engine sector, such as FPT, Mahle, BorgWarner, Georg Fischer, Magneti Marelli, and Ricardo. The seminar centered on the low-emission gasoline engine's R&D and cutting-edge manufacturing techniques, analyzed the application of turbocharging to small gasoline engines, and explored the challenges and solutions to the minimization of gasoline engines.
Simultaneously, Gasgoo.com staged the auto engine & components supplier-buyer match-making event at the request of many buyers. Over 20 automakers and tier-1 suppliers released more than 100 purchase/sourcing items at the event, and about 100 premium suppliers participated in the face-to-face talks and discussions.
The "2009 Automotive Engine Technology Seminar & 2009 Auto Engine Parts Match-making Event" is China's first auto-engine summit that integrates meeting discussions and face-to-face purchase talks. It has offered an ideal platform for Chinese suppliers to contact buyers and explore sales channels, and provided a golden opportunity for many engine companies in China to grasp the world's latest engine manufacturing technologies.

Berthold Repgen(Mr. Fan Gang was the Speaker on behalf of Mr. Berthold Repgen )Head of Product Development for Cylinder Components MAHLE Technologies Holding (China) Co., Ltd Berthold Repgen was born in Bonn, Germany 1962. He got Master Degree in Mechanical Engineering at the Technical University in Aachen, Germany in 1989. His professional career started at an equipment manufacturer for hydraulic presses, Schloemann Siemag in Duesseldorf and worked in process technology for extrusion presses. In 1996 he changed to Brockhaus a supplier of steel forged connecting rods in Germany. This plant is now integrated in the MAHLE group. At Brockhaus he took responsibility for product development of connecting rods. During this time fracture split process for steel forged connecting rods was introduced. In 2008 Berthold Repgen moved to the MAHLE Tech Center Shanghai and is Head of Product Development for cylinder components in Asia. |
